Test scores

STAAR 2023-24 . % Meets Grade Level or Above
Reading
41.0%
TX avg 51.8% . +18.0pp since 2020
Mathematics
44.0%
TX avg 42.0% . +19.0pp since 2020

What this means: On the STAAR, Texas's statewide test, about 41 of every 100 students at this school read at grade level and about 44 of 100 do math at grade level. Across all Texas schools, those numbers are about 52 and 42. Reading scores are up about 18 points since 2020, while math scores are up about 19 points.

Source: STAAR. All students, all grades. See all years and grades →

About TOSCH EL

TOSCH EL is a mid-tier primary school in MESQUITE, Texas, overseen by MESQUITE ISD. The school serves 625 students in grades pre-K through 5. Compared to the state average of about 519 students per school, that is 20% above typical.

MESQUITE ISD comprises 51 schools with combined enrollment of 37,930 students; TOSCH EL is among them.

For racial and ethnic makeup, TOSCH EL shows that Hispanic students make up the majority at 69%; the rest is composed of 21% Black, 7% White. By comparison, Dallas County as a whole is about 41% Hispanic, so the school skews meaningfully more Hispanic than its surroundings.

Looking at the economic backdrop, The school employs 45 full-time-equivalent teachers, for a student-teacher ratio near 13.8:1. Statewide, the average ratio sits near 15.1:1, putting TOSCH EL tighter than the state norm the norm. About 86% of enrolled students meet the income threshold for free or reduced-price lunch, which schools and policymakers use as a rough income-mix signal. That share is noticeably above Dallas County's rate of about 77%.

Adjusting for the school's free-and-reduced-lunch share, TOSCH EL sits in the middle band of the BeatsExpectations distribution. Schools with this campus's student mix typically land near 36.3%; this one delivers 37.6%.

In the surrounding community, ACS estimates for Dallas County put median household income runs about $76,547, about 36% of the adult population holds a bachelor's degree or above, and census figures put the poverty rate at about 11%. In all, Dallas County runs 771 public schools (combined enrollment of about 459,645 students), of which TOSCH EL is one.

The closest other public school is MCDONALD MIDDLE, roughly 0.4 miles away. Counting just inside five miles, 8 other public schools cluster around TOSCH EL. On composite proficiency, TOSCH EL comes 4th of 7 in the immediate cluster, beneath the nearby-schools average of 40.6%.

TOSCH EL operates from a commuter-belt location.

Looking at the recent track record. TOSCH EL's enrollment has fell 28% since 2018, when it stood at 872 (now 625). The student-to-teacher ratio fell from 16.9:1 in 2018 to 13.8:1 today.
